How much do electrical quality control inspector jobs pay per hour?

As of Sep 15, 2026, the average hourly pay for electrical quality control inspector in Bryan, TX is $19.80,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$15.96 and $22.16 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does an electrical quality control inspector do?

An Electrical Quality Control Inspector is responsible for ensuring that electrical systems, components, and installations meet established safety and quality standards. They inspect wiring, equipment, and electrical work to verify compliance with codes and project specifications. Their duties often include reviewing blueprints, conducting tests, documenting findings, and collaborating with engineers or contractors to resolve issues. This role helps prevent electrical hazards and ensures the reliability and safety of electrical systems. Attention to detail and thorough knowledge of electrical codes are essential in this position.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an electrical quality control inspector?

To thrive as an Electrical Quality Control Inspector, you need a strong understanding of electrical systems, codes, and standards, typically supported by relevant technical education or certifications like NEC or IEC compliance. Familiarity with inspection tools, electrical testing equipment, and quality management systems (such as ISO 9001) is usually required. Attention to detail, problem-solving abilities, and effective communication are crucial soft skills for accurately identifying issues and coordinating with project teams. These competencies ensure electrical installations meet safety regulations and quality standards, minimizing risks and ensuring project success.

What are some common challenges faced by electrical quality control inspectors on construction sites?

Electrical Quality Control Inspectors often encounter challenges such as coordinating with multiple trades to ensure all electrical installations meet code requirements and project specifications. They must stay vigilant for discrepancies during inspections, especially when schedules are tight and changes occur frequently. Additionally, they work to maintain clear communication with contractors and project managers to resolve nonconformance issues quickly. Being detail-oriented and proactive in identifying potential safety or compliance risks is key to success in this role.

What is the difference between Electrical Quality Control Inspector vs Electrical Tester?

AspectElectrical Quality Control InspectorElectrical Tester
CertificationsNEC, OSHA, quality assurance certificationsElectrical testing certifications, such as NICET or equivalent
Work EnvironmentConstruction sites, manufacturing plants, quality assurance labsField testing sites, electrical installations, maintenance environments
Job FocusInspecting and ensuring electrical systems meet quality standardsTesting electrical systems and components for safety and functionality
Employer & Industry UsageConstruction, manufacturing, electrical contractorsElectrical service companies, testing labs, manufacturing

While both roles involve electrical safety and standards, the Electrical Quality Control Inspector primarily focuses on inspecting and verifying that electrical work meets quality and compliance standards. In contrast, the Electrical Tester concentrates on performing tests to assess electrical system performance and safety. Both roles require relevant certifications and are vital in ensuring electrical system integrity across various industries.

How can I become an electrical quality control inspector?

To become an electrical quality control inspector, you typically need a high school diploma or equivalent, along with technical training or an associate degree in electrical technology or a related field. Gaining experience in electrical work and obtaining certifications such as the National Institute for Certification in Engineering Technologies (NICET) can improve job prospects. Familiarity with electrical codes, inspection tools, and safety procedures is essential for success in this role.
